Replacement Guidance
Inspect the filter regularly and replace it according to the maintenance recommendations for your specific ProTeam cylindrical vacuum.
Signs It May Be Time to Replace the Filter
- Visible accumulation of dust or debris
- Reduced airflow
- Decreased suction or cleaning performance
- The filter has reached its recommended service interval
- The filter appears worn or damaged
Replacement Steps
- Turn off and unplug the vacuum cleaner.
- Locate the filter compartment according to your ProTeam vacuum's instructions.
- Carefully remove the existing filter.
- Inspect the surrounding filter compartment as appropriate.
- Install a new ProTeam Intercept Micro Filter #100331.
- Make sure the filter is correctly positioned.
- Secure the filter compartment.
- Resume normal vacuum operation.
Always follow the owner's manual for your specific ProTeam cylindrical vacuum when replacing filters.
